As a Controls Engineer, you will lead the hardware aspects of controls projects throughout the design phase; from concept and component selection to electrical system design. You will play a key role in delivering reliable, scalable, and innovative automation systems for high-profile material handling customers. Additionally, you will contribute to the evolution of DCSâs electrical standards, product offerings, and team capabilities.

In this role, you will:âŻâŻâŻÂ
- Lead controls electrical designs and assists with implementation for material handling systems.
- Design electrical systems, including field device placement, control panel layouts, and electrical schematics using AutoCAD Electrical or EPLAN.
- Select components, design networks, develop Bills of Materials (BOMs), and validate equipment.
- Program PLCs and oversee system commissioning, debugging, and validation.
- Provide on-site troubleshooting and technical support during installation.
- Ensure projects are delivered on time, within scope, and to customer satisfaction.
- Develop and maintain controls and electrical design and installation standards.
- Collaborate with vendors to evaluate and implement emerging Material Handling System technologies.
